Can I sue veterinarian for making my dog sick?
Q. Can I sue an animal doctor for giving my dog a vaccination shot that made him so sick that he had to be put down?
A. Theoretically yes. Practically, it's probably not worth it. The measure of damage for death of an animal in Georgia -- even the most beloved family pet --- is the cash value of the animal. What could you have sold the animal for on the market the day before the vaccination? Probably not much more than the cost of the court filing fee.
